About The Position

Prosper Health is seeking an RCM Operations Lead to manage the day-to-day operations of their revenue cycle management. This role is crucial for collecting payments accurately and efficiently, which funds the company's clinical mission. The RCM Operations Lead will oversee claim management, vendor relationships, manage an offshore RCM team, handle internal billing inquiries, and manage payer relationships across different states. This is a high-ownership role requiring someone who can move fast, prioritize effectively, and investigate issues thoroughly.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of hands-on RCM experience.
  • Strong familiarity across the claims lifecycle: denials, rejections, adjustments, resubmissions.
  • Comfortable in Availity and standard provider portals.
  • Ownership-oriented: keep workflows clean, follow up on open items without being asked, and treat the function as your own.
  • Clear communicator: surface important information in an actionable format and remain responsive.
  • Comfortable in a fast-moving environment; startup or high-growth experience preferred.
  • Ability to manage multiple workstreams simultaneously and stay organized with minimal oversight.
  • Willingness to push back, flag problems, and hold vendors and internal teams to a higher standard, even without formal authority.

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end billing operations across the full claims lifecycle, including insurance verification, prior authorization, claim submission, follow-up, denial/rejection resolution, and back-end reporting.
  • Lead and manage a team of 4+ offshore support staff, setting priorities, assigning workstreams, reviewing output, and ensuring consistency and accuracy.
  • Serve as the escalation point for issues arising within the RCM team and ensure processes are running correctly.
  • Manage a high volume of billing questions and escalations from vendors and internal teams, investigating patient responsibility questions, handling vendor escalations, and triaging high-priority items like medical record subpoenas and collection agency contacts.
  • Support ad-hoc RCM projects, including state launches, new payer setup, provider enrollment, and credentialing gaps for existing clinicians.
